antecendentes
1.1. Introducción al uso de las tecnologías de información en las ingenierías.
1.2. Ambientes operativos (Windows, Mac, Unix, Linux y otros).
1.3. Fundamentos de algoritmos.
1.4. Métodos para solución de problemas con algoritmos.
1.5. Estructuras algorítmicas.
1.6. Diagramación.
1.7. Pruebas de escritorio.
2 Entorno del lenguaje de programación.
2.1.Fundamentos conceptuales de programación (datos, información, lenguajes de alto nivel, tipos de datos, lenguajes de
aplicación, compiladores, ensambladores, utilería de archivos, bibliotecas).
2.2. Estructura de un programa el lenguaje a utilizar.
2.3. Declaración de variables.
2.4. Sentencias de entrada/Salida de datos.
2.5. Expresiones (Aritméticas, lógicas y relacionales).
2.6. Depuración deun programa.
3 Estructuras de control.
3.1. Asignación.
3.2. Selección (if, switch, case).
3.3. Iteración (do, while, for).
3.4. Combinadas y anidadas.
4 Modularidad.
4.1. Optimización de código.
4.2. Descomposición funcional (top-dow).
4.3. Rutinas, Funciones y Procedimientos.
4.4. Paso de argumentos.
5 Uso de bibliotecas del lenguaje.
5.1. Biblioteca matemática.
5.2. Biblioteca denúmeros aleatorios.
5.3. Biblioteca gráfica.
5.4. Biblioteca definida por el programador.
6 Arreglos y datos complejos.
6.1. Arreglos unidimensionales: algoritmo, codificación y aplicación.6.2. Arreglos multidimensionales: algoritmo, codificación y aplicación.
6.3. Representación de TDA: algoritmo, codificación y aplicación.
7 Tópicos de programación.
7.1. Procesamiento de archivos.
7.2.Diseño de GUI's
1 Antecedentes y algoritmos.
1.1. Introducción al uso de las tecnologías de información en las ingenierías.
1.2. Ambientes operativos (Windows, Mac, Unix, Linux y otros).
1.3. Fundamentos de algoritmos.
1.4. Métodos para solución de problemas con algoritmos.
1.5. Estructuras algorítmicas.
1.6. Diagramación.
1.7. Pruebas de escritorio.
2 Entorno del lenguaje de programación.2.1. Fundamentos conceptuales de programación (datos, información, lenguajes de alto nivel, tipos de datos, lenguajes de
aplicación, compiladores, ensambladores, utilería de archivos, bibliotecas).
2.2. Estructura de un programa el lenguaje a utilizar.
2.3. Declaración de variables.
2.4. Sentencias de entrada/Salida de datos.
2.5. Expresiones (Aritméticas, lógicas y relacionales).
2.6.Depuración de un programa.
3 Estructuras de control.
3.1. Asignación.
3.2. Selección (if, switch, case).
3.3. Iteración (do, while, for).
3.4. Combinadas y anidadas.
4 Modularidad.
4.1. Optimización de código.
4.2. Descomposición funcional (top-dow).
4.3. Rutinas, Funciones y Procedimientos.
4.4. Paso de argumentos.
5 Uso de bibliotecas del lenguaje.
5.1. Biblioteca matemática.
5.2.Biblioteca de números aleatorios.
5.3. Biblioteca gráfica.
5.4. Biblioteca definida por el programador.
6 Arreglos y datos complejos.
6.1. Arreglos unidimensionales: algoritmo, codificación y aplicación.6.2. Arreglos multidimensionales: algoritmo, codificación y aplicación.
6.3. Representación de TDA: algoritmo, codificación y aplicación.
7 Tópicos de programación.
7.1. Procesamiento dearchivos.
7.2. Diseño de GUI's
1 Antecedentes y algoritmos.
1.1. Introducción al uso de las tecnologías de información en las ingenierías.
1.2. Ambientes operativos (Windows, Mac, Unix, Linux y otros).
1.3. Fundamentos de algoritmos.
1.4. Métodos para solución de problemas con algoritmos.
1.5. Estructuras algorítmicas.
1.6. Diagramación.
1.7. Pruebas de escritorio.
2 Entorno del lenguaje deprogramación.
2.1. Fundamentos conceptuales de programación (datos, información, lenguajes de alto nivel, tipos de datos, lenguajes de
aplicación, compiladores, ensambladores, utilería de archivos, bibliotecas).
2.2. Estructura de un programa el lenguaje a utilizar.
2.3. Declaración de variables.
2.4. Sentencias de entrada/Salida de datos.
2.5. Expresiones (Aritméticas, lógicas y...
Regístrate para leer el documento completo.